GeForce GTX 460 may cost just $199

updated 12:00 pm EDT, Mon July 5, 2010

 

NVIDIA GeForce GTX 460 to cost $199?


The upcoming GeForce GTX 460 graphics chipset from NVIDIA may be priced as low as $199, according to a new report originating from Turkish website DonanimHaber. The price slash would come with a version carrying 768MB of RAM, while the 1GB version would cost $229, the sources claimed. Previously, the cards were expected to cost $230 and $250, respectively.

The card is also believed to launch on July 12, though this isn't official.

The 768MB GTX 460 should perform better than its closest competitor, the $230 ATI Radeon HD 5830, despite its higher 1GB of RAM. The 1GB GTX 460, likely to be called the GeForce GTX 465, may cost the same but could be much more capable than the ATI offering based on its specs, though early tests have hinted otherwise.

If the rumors prove true, the base GTX 460 will be the first DirectX 11-capable graphics card from NVIDIA on the market priced at under $200. [via VR-Zone]
